elstimpo,
If you don't like them check your pulse, mate your dead. Seriously like all cars first impression aren't living with the thing, only post your reply after a couple of getting to know you months. As for responsiveness after owning a S4v8 for a couple of years the engine is a bit lazier than that of the M3 but the plus is more low down torque and maybe bias a sweeter exhaust note. The performance is there and more accessible too and thought your live in London when you do travel up north especially in winter you will love the extra confidence the four wheel drive has to offer.
Trust me you will love the experience of ownership.
